Music Monday!

Franz Ferdinand : Fresh Strawberries

Scottish native band Franz Ferdinand's first single, "Take Me Out" hit the charts back in 2004 placing them in the ears of  indie-rock lovers from the UK to the US. But what true music hunters really knew was, yes, the single was a hit but Franz Ferdinand's  entire 2004 self-titled album, "boldly bangs on the door to stardom" as Brent DiCrescenzo of pitchfork.com once said.

With their new album, Rights Thoughts, Right Words, Right Action, the band has the same sound that original fans love. With the track, "Fresh Strawberries", the same building guitars and Alex Kapranos' famous voice, it's an almost comforting sound. No longer the new hipster band but for my fellow original indie-rockers, it's lovely to hear some new tracks from this band.
